AI summary

Refex Industries has received credit ratings from Acuité for its bank loan facilities totaling Rs. 300 Crore. The long-term rating of 'ACUITE A-' with Stable outlook has been assigned to a new Rs. 50 Crore Cash Credit facility from ICICI Bank and reaffirmed on Rs. 115 Crore of existing facilities (HDFC Bank and Union Bank). The short-term rating of 'ACUITE A2+' has been reaffirmed on Rs. 135 Crore of Letter of Credit facilities. A- is an investment-grade rating indicating adequate safety for lenders, and the Stable outlook suggests the agency expects no near-term change. The rating action covers existing loans from HDFC Bank, Union Bank of India, and a new facility from ICICI Bank.
